Job Summary

We are seeking a skilled CNC Machinist to join our precision manufacturing team. The ideal candidate will have a strong background in CNC setup and operation, with a firm command of G-code and M-code programming. You will be responsible for producing high-quality parts by programming, setting up, and operating CNC mills and/or lathes, ensuring all components meet our rigorous aerospace-grade specifications.

Key Responsibilities

Setup & Operation: Set up, load, and operate CNC machines (Mills/Lathes) to perform various machining functions.

G-Code Proficiency: Read and interpret G-code/M-code to understand tool paths, speeds, and feeds. Perform "dry runs" and make necessary offsets or program edits at the controller to ensure part accuracy.

Blueprints & GD&T: Read and interpret complex technical drawings and blueprints using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ing (GD&T).

Tooling: Select and install appropriate cutting tools, attachments, and accessories.

Inspection: Perform first-article and in-process inspections using calipers, micrometers, and bore gauges to maintain tolerances as tight as $±0.0005$.

Efficiency: Monitor machine performance and adjust settings to optimize cycle times and tool life.

Qualifications

Experience: 3-5+ years of experience in CNC Machining within a production environment.

Technical Skills: Must be able to read and edit G-code manually. Experience with [e.g., Haas, Fanuc, or Mazak] controls is highly preferred.

Math Skills: Strong proficiency in shop math, including geometry and trigonometry.

Quality Focus: Experience working in a regulated environment (ISO 9001 or AS9100) is a major plus.

Education: High school diploma; technical degree or CNC certification preferred.

About the Organization

Spacecraft Components Corp. engineers, distributes, and manufactures circular harsh environment connectors primarily focused in railways/transit, military, aerospace, industrial and various harsh environment markets. We pride ourselves in the excellence of service by providing reactive and consultative circular connector solutions by utilizing our talented engineering and technical sales resources. Our AS9100 qualification ensures that our overall processes provide our customers the highest obtainable of quality standards.
